What is a remote clinical trial transparency professional?

A Remote Clinical Trial Transparency professional is responsible for ensuring that information about clinical trials is accurately disclosed and made accessible to the public, regulators, and other stakeholders while working remotely. Their work involves preparing, reviewing, and submitting clinical trial data, maintaining compliance with global regulations, and protecting patient confidentiality. They ensure transparency by posting trial results to public registries, responding to disclosure requests, and supporting ethical standards in clinical research.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a remote clinical trial transparency specialist?

To thrive as a Remote Clinical Trial Transparency Specialist, you need a solid understanding of clinical research processes, regulatory requirements (like FDA, EMA, or ICMJE), and often a degree in life sciences or healthcare. Familiarity with trial disclosure platforms (such as ClinicalTrials.gov and EudraCT), document management systems, and data anonymization tools is typically required.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ective written communication are crucial soft skills for ensuring accuracy and compliance. These abilities are vital to uphold regulatory standards, protect patient privacy, and promote trust through transparent clinical trial reporting.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in a remote clinical trial transparency role,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Remote Clinical Trial Transparency roles often encounter challenges such as managing large volumes of sensitive data, ensuring regulatory compliance across multiple jurisdictions, and coordinating with global stakeholders virtually. Effective organization, strong communication skills, and staying up to date with evolving regulations are key to addressing these challenges. Utilizing secure data management platforms and fostering clear communication channels with cross-functional teams can help ensure both transparency and compliance in a remote environment.

What is the difference between Remote Clinical Trial Transparency vs Remote Clinical Data Manager?

AspectRemote Clinical Trial TransparencyRemote Clinical Data Manager
Primary FocusEnsuring transparency of clinical trial results and compliance with reporting regulationsManaging and cleaning clinical trial data for analysis and reporting
Required CredentialsRegulatory knowledge, clinical trial experience, often a degree in life sciencesBiostatistics, data management certifications, degree in health sciences or related field
Work EnvironmentRemote, regulatory agencies, pharmaceutical companies, CROsRemote, pharmaceutical companies, CROs, data management teams

While both roles operate remotely within the clinical research industry, Remote Clinical Trial Transparency focuses on reporting compliance and transparency of trial results, whereas Remote Clinical Data Managers handle the technical aspects of data collection and management. Both require knowledge of clinical processes but serve different functions in the clinical trial lifecycle.

About This Role
The Senior Clinical Trial Transparency Specialist leads clinical trial transparency activities for assigned studies, helping ensure that trial registration and results information are disclosed accurately, on time, and in accordance with global requirements. You will serve as a key partner to study teams, internal stakeholders, and external vendors-coordinating planning, execution, quality oversight, and issue resolution across the disclosure lifecycle. This role contributes directly to Biogen's commitment to meaningful, patient-centered communication of clinical research information. You will also help strengthen the efficiency, quality, and consistency of Clinical Trial Transparency processes, technology, training, and vendor operations. This position reports to the Head, Clinical Trial Transparency Operations and works closely with Clinical Development, Regulatory Affairs, Medical Writing, Data Management, and external service providers.
What You'll Do
  • Lead disclosure planning and delivery for assigned clinical studies
  • Coordinate protocol registration, record maintenance, and results disclosure activities
  • Serve as the primary Clinical Trial Transparency contact for assigned study teams
  • Partner with vendors to deliver accurate, timely, high-quality registry disclosures
  • Monitor vendor workload, performance metrics, cycle times, and issue logs
  • Escalate disclosure risks, dependencies, and quality concerns as appropriate
  • Support planning, coordination, and quality review of plain language summaries
  • Improve Clinical Trial Transparency processes, work instructions, SOPs, and training
  • Provide user feedback and support testing for Clinical Trial Transparency technology solutions
  • Represent the function on cross-functional initiatives and continuous-improvement projects
